Ticket #4182 — Vault locked after cutoff-rule change

The scheduling vault for Marlow & Crumb's order system locked itself after we updated the bakery order-cutoff rule (orders now close at 14:00 for next-day pickup instead of 16:00). New folks: this vault stores the cutoff config and signing material, so nothing deploys until it's reopened. Ops confirmed the change itself is fine; only the vault needs unlocking. Enter the recovery passphrase below to proceed.

strongbox words: druvan-lamys-eliius-jorax-istox-soreth-ulays-gilix-ralix-oliiel-norwyn-casvan-praius

Step 7: Repoint devices to the new firmware update channel. Veldra fleet devices poll the channel endpoint hourly, so allow a full cycle before confirming adoption. Do not retire the legacy channel until adoption exceeds the threshold agreed with the fleet team. Verify signing keys rotated cleanly first. The channel service must be started with the following configuration.

settings of fajog-hahif:
[sorax]
port = 7000
region = upper-2
host = sorax.nelvroworks.corp
timeout_ms = 3000
retries = 4

Subject: Logistics provider change — effective next quarter

Team,

We are terminating the Harkell Freight contract and moving all outbound volume to Brindlevane Logistics. Rates improve 9%, transit times hold. Legal has signed off; operations cutover runs six weeks starting in May. Depots in Corvere and Maltenbury switch first.

For the incoming director: expect questions from regional leads about service guarantees. Briefing pack to follow.

The strategic context for this switch is summarized below.

internal memo for tagef-hadup: Gross margin on Ulaath came in at 15 percent against a plan of 5 percent. Only 7 of the 120 pilot accounts renewed Ulaath, so a churn review is set for October 15.

## v2.14.0 — Catalog cache invalidation

Reworked cache invalidation for the Merchantry product catalog. Replaced TTL-only expiry with event-driven purges keyed on SKU updates. Stale-price window cut from ~15 min to under 5 s. Added dead-letter handling for missed purge events; replay script lives in ops/cache-replay. Known gap: bulk imports still trigger full flushes — fix planned next cycle. Maintainers: do not re-enable the legacy TTL path. Questions go to the engineer named below.

approver of tawip-bagap = Holdor Silath